Для минификации нормализации можно использовать инструменты сборки, такие как Webpack.
WebPack - это инструмент для сборки JavaScript-приложений, который позволяет объединять и минимизировать файлы JavaScript, HTML и CSS. Он также поддерживает множество плагинов и загрузчиков, которые помогают автоматизировать различные задачи сборки, включая минификацию кода.
Если вы хотите минифицировать нормализацию с помощью Webpack, вам сначала потребуется установить плагин для минификации. Один из наиболее популярных плагинов для этой цели - это UglifyJSPlugin.
Вот пример конфигурации Webpack, чтобы минифицировать ваш нормализационный файл:
const UglifyJSPlugin = require('uglifyjs-webpack-plugin'); module.exports = { entry: 'path/to/your/normalize/file.js', output: { filename: 'normalize.min.js', path: 'path/to/output/directory' }, plugins: [ new UglifyJSPlugin() ] };
В этом примере мы подключаем плагин uglifyjs-webpack-plugin и добавляем его в массив плагинов конфигурации Webpack. Затем указываем точку входа, путь для сохранения минифицированного файла и его имя.
Когда вы запустите Webpack, он минифицирует нормализационный файл с использованием UglifyJSPlugin и создаст минифицированный файл normalize.min.js.
Если вам нужно минифицировать CSS-файлы, вы можете использовать плагин mini-css-extract-plugin:
const MiniCssExtractPlugin = require('mini-css-extract-plugin'); const UglifyJSPlugin = require('uglifyjs-webpack-plugin'); module.exports = { entry: 'path/to/your/normalize/file.js', output: { filename: 'normalize.min.js', path: 'path/to/output/directory' }, module: { rules: [ { test: /.css$/, use: [ MiniCssExtractPlugin.loader, 'css-loader' ] } ] }, plugins: [ new MiniCssExtractPlugin({ filename: 'normalize.min.css' }), new UglifyJSPlugin() ] };
В этом примере мы добавляем правило к загрузчику, чтобы обрабатывать CSS-файлы с помощью css-loader и MiniCssExtractPlugin.loader. Затем мы создаем экземпляр плагина MiniCssExtractPlugin, который будет создавать минифицированный файл normalize.min.css.
Он также добавляет углубление кода с помощью UglifyJSPlugin.
В зависимости от ваших потребностей и настроек проекта, может потребоваться настроить конфигурацию Webpack. Но в целом, это то, как вы можете использовать Webpack для минификации нормализации.